مشخصات کتاب
Modern Tkinter for Busy Python Developers: Quickly learn to create great looking user interfaces for Windows, Mac and Linux using Python's standard GUI toolkit
ویرایش: [3 ed.]
نویسندگان: Mark Roseman
سری:
ناشر:
سال نشر: 2012
تعداد صفحات: 196
[144]
زبان: English
فرمت فایل : PDF (درصورت درخواست کاربر به PDF، EPUB یا AZW3 تبدیل می شود)
حجم فایل: 2 Mb
قیمت کتاب (تومان) : 29,000
میانگین امتیاز به این کتاب :
تعداد امتیاز دهندگان : 4
در صورت تبدیل فایل کتاب Modern Tkinter for Busy Python Developers: Quickly learn to create great looking user interfaces for Windows, Mac and Linux using Python's standard GUI toolkit به فرمت های PDF، EPUB، AZW3، MOBI و یا DJVU می توانید به پشتیبان اطلاع دهید تا فایل مورد نظر را تبدیل نمایند.
توجه داشته باشید کتاب Tkinter مدرن برای توسعه دهندگان Python مشغول: سریع یاد بگیرید که با استفاده از جعبه ابزار استاندارد GUI پایتون ، رابط کاربری عالی برای Windows ، Mac و Linux ایجاد کنید. نسخه زبان اصلی می باشد و کتاب ترجمه شده به فارسی نمی باشد. وبسایت اینترنشنال لایبرری ارائه دهنده کتاب های زبان اصلی می باشد و هیچ گونه کتاب ترجمه شده یا نوشته شده به فارسی را ارائه نمی دهد.
توضیحاتی در مورد کتاب Tkinter مدرن برای توسعه دهندگان Python مشغول: سریع یاد بگیرید که با استفاده از جعبه ابزار استاندارد GUI پایتون ، رابط کاربری عالی برای Windows ، Mac و Linux ایجاد کنید.
این کتاب به سرعت شما را با ساخت رابط های کاربری گرافیکی جذاب و
مدرن با Python و Tkinter که یک جعبه ابزار استاندارد رابط کاربری
گرافیکی است، آشنا می کند.
نسخههای جدید Tkinter نشاندهنده یک جهش کوانتومی به جلو است که
ظاهر اغلب زشت و قدیمی Tkinter را که ممکن است با آن آشنا باشید،
پشت سر بگذارد. اما تا به حال، یافتن چگونگی استفاده از این
پیشرفت های هیجان انگیز دشوار بوده است.
این کتاب برای چه کسی است
این کتاب برای توسعه دهندگانی طراحی شده است که ابزارها و برنامه
های کاربردی را در Tk می سازند. همچنین به رابط های کاربر گرافیکی
نسبتاً رایج، با دکمه ها، لیست ها، چک باکس ها، ویرایش متن غنی،
گرافیک دو بعدی و غیره مربوط می شود. بنابراین اگر به دنبال هک
کردن کد C داخلی Tk هستید، یا می خواهید رابط بازی سه بعدی فوق
العاده بعدی را بسازید، احتمالاً این مطلب برای شما مناسب
نیست.
این کتاب همچنین به شما آموزش نمی دهد. زبان برنامه نویسی پایتون
(کتاب از پایتون 3 استفاده می کند)، بنابراین شما باید از قبل درک
اولیه ای از آن داشته باشید. به طور مشابه، شما باید به طور کلی
با برنامه های دسکتاپ آشنایی اولیه داشته باشید، و در حالی که
لازم نیست طراح رابط کاربری باشید، قدردانی از طراحی رابط کاربری
گرافیکی همیشه مفید است.
اینکه آیا کاملاً جدید هستید. به Tkinter، یا فقط نیاز دارید دانش
Tkinter خود را به روز کنید، این کتاب همه چیزهایی را که برای
شروع ساختن رابط های کاربری مدرن و جذاب مبتنی بر Tkinter که بر
روی ویندوز، مک و لینوکس اجرا می شود، به شما نیاز می دهد.
چه چیزی در این کتاب است
این کتاب اطلاعات اختصاصی پایتون را از TkDocs چند زبانه گرد
هم میآورد. وب سایت .com، و از توسعه بیشتر آن سایت پشتیبانی
می کند.
موضوعات تحت پوشش عبارتند از:
- نصب Tkinter
- مفاهیم پایه Tk (ویجت ها، مدیریت هندسه، مدیریت
رویداد). )
- ابزارک های اساسی (قاب، برچسب، دکمه، دکمه چک، دکمه
رادیویی، ورودی، جعبه ترکیبی)
- مدیر هندسه شبکه
- ابزارک های بیشتر (جعبه لیست، نوار اسکرول، اندازه گیری
، متن، نوار پیشرفت، مقیاس، جعبه چرخش)
- منوها (منوبارها، منوهای پلتفرم، منوهای متنی)
- ویندوز و گفتگوها
- سازماندهی رابط های پیچیده (جداکننده، قاب برچسب ,
panedwindow, notebook)
- فونت ها، رنگ ها و تصاویر
- ویجت بوم
- ابزارک متن
- ویجت درخت
- سبک ها و تم ها
توضیحاتی درمورد کتاب به خارجی
This book will quickly get you up to speed with building
attractive and modern graphical user interfaces with Python and
Tkinter, it's standard GUI toolkit.
Newer versions of Tkinter represent a quantum leap forward,
leaving behind the often ugly and outdated Tkinter appearance
you may be familiar with. But until now, it's been difficult to
find out just how to take advantage of all those exciting
enhancements.
Who this Book is for
This book is designed for developers building tools and
applications in Tk. It's also concerned with fairly mainstream
graphical user interfaces, with buttons, lists, checkboxes,
richtext editing, 2D graphics and so on. So if you're either
looking to hack on Tk's internal C code, or build the next
great 3D immersive game interface, this is probably not the
material for you.
This book also doesn't teach you the Python programming
language (the book uses Python 3), so you should have a basic
grasp on that already. Similarly, you should have a basic
familiarity with desktop applications in general, and while you
don't have to be a user interface designer, some appreciation
of GUI design is always helpful.
Whether you are entirely new to Tkinter, or just need to bring
your Tkinter knowledge up to date, this book will give you
everything you need to start building modern, attractive
Tkinter-based user interfaces that run on Windows, Mac and
Linux.
What's In This Book
This book brings together Python-specific information from
the multi-lingual TkDocs.com website, and supports further
development of that site.
Topics covered include:
- Installing Tkinter
- Basic Tk Concepts (widgets, geometry management,
event handling)
- Basic Widgets (frame, label, button, checkbutton,
radiobutton, entry, combobox)
- Grid Geometry Manager
- More Widgets (listbox, scrollbar, sizegrip, text,
progressbar, scale, spinbox)
- Menus (menubars, platform menus, contextual menus)
- Windows and Dialogs
- Organizing Complex Interfaces (separator, labelframe,
panedwindow, notebook)
- Fonts, Colors and Images
- Canvas Widget
- Text Widget
- Tree Widget
- Styles and Themes
نظرات کاربران